Pops in the Park set for Saturday at DeBow Park

The Hopkinsville Parks and Recreation Department is happy to be getting back to normal and there are several events coming up.

The first one, starting at 7 p.m. on Saturday, is the Pops in the Park event featuring the Cumberland Winds Concert Band, and Superintendent Tab Brockman says it will be a great event with a variety of musical genres and with food trucks on hand.

He says the department has spaces available in their Summer Adventure Camps—a $100 fee covers eight weeks of camp with seven still left to go—and people can sign-up their kids online.

Tie Breaker Family Aquatic Center is set to open on June 18 after a delayed opening due to renovations and a full year of closures due to the pandemic—Brockman says they’re excited to bring that back to the community with new concessions and events.

Movies in the Park continues next weekend with Fast and Furious 7 at Joe Mumford Park and the Hoptown Hose Down events will take place on Tuesdays for the rest of the summer at multiple parks across the city.
